Weight Considerations: Helicopter tours have weight and balance requirements for safety. Be prepared to provide accurate weight information when booking.

What to Wear: I recommend comfortable, weather-appropriate clothing. Temperatures on the canyon floor can be significantly different from Las Vegas — bring layers. Closed-toe shoes are smart for the landing area.

Meeting Points:

  • Boulder City departure: 1265 Airport Rd, Boulder City, NV 89005
  • Vegas Strip departure: 5060 Koval Ln, Las Vegas, NV 89119

Arrive at the air terminal 45 minutes before your scheduled flight time for check-in.

When planning your Grand Canyon West Rim Helicopter Tour with Champagne Toast, timing matters more than you might think.

Morning Flights: Generally offer the smoothest air conditions. Less thermal activity means a more comfortable ride, which is perfect if you’re nervous about flying or prone to motion sensitivity.

Afternoon Flights: The canyon takes on a different character as the sun moves across the sky. Midday light can be harsh for photography, but the views are still spectacular.

Sunset Flights: My personal favorite. Yes, air can be slightly choppier as the desert cools, but those colors are worth it. This helicopter tour review wouldn’t be honest if I didn’t say sunset is magical.

Seasonal Considerations: Spring and fall offer the most pleasant temperatures on the canyon floor. Summer can be extremely hot (100°F+), while winter offers clearer skies and fewer crowds.

Helicopter Tour FAQ's

Question: How long is the actual flight time on the Grand Canyon West Rim Helicopter Tour with Champagne Toast?

Answer: The flight time is 35-45 minutes each way, depending on whether you depart from Boulder City or the Las Vegas Strip. The total tour duration is 4 hours 30 minutes, which includes hotel transfers, check-in, the canyon floor landing, and your champagne picnic.

Question: Is hotel pickup included with this tour?

Answer: Yes! Papillon Helicopters provides complimentary hotel pickup and drop-off by shuttle bus from select Las Vegas hotels. Check during booking to confirm your hotel is included.

Question: Can I do a doors-off flight on this tour?

Answer: No, this particular tour operates with doors on. The focus is on the luxury experience including the canyon floor landing and champagne toast rather than extreme photography.

Question: What happens if weather cancels my flight?

Answer: Weather-related cancellations are handled on a case-by-case basis. Typically, you'll be offered a reschedule or refund. Contact Papillon Helicopters directly for specific policies.

Question: Is the Las Vegas Strip flyover included automatically?

Answer: No, the Strip flyover is an optional upgrade. If you want to add aerial views of the famous casino resorts, select the Vegas Upgrade Option when booking.

Question: How much weight can the helicopter accommodate per passenger?

Answer: Helicopter tours have specific weight and balance requirements for safety. You'll be asked to provide accurate weight information when booking. Contact Papillon directly if you have concerns.

Question: What's included in the champagne picnic?

Answer: You'll enjoy a champagne toast and light picnic on the canyon floor. It's not a full meal, so eat something before or plan for dinner after your tour.
